diff --git a/src/doc/src/b2qt.qdoc b/src/doc/src/b2qt.qdoc index 1822921..21187cf 100644 --- a/src/doc/src/b2qt.qdoc +++ b/src/doc/src/b2qt.qdoc @@ -846,6 +846,37 @@ <INSTALL_DIR>/Tools/b2qt/adb devices \endcode + \section2 The emulator cannot connect to the internet + + By default, the Virtualbox is configured to use host-only network, so external + connections do not work in the emulator. + + You may be able to enable internet connectivity with another + virtual network adapter in NAT mode by adapting + \l{http://askubuntu.com/questions/293816/in-virtualbox-how-do-i-set-up-host-only-virtual-machines-that-can-access-the-in}{these} + instructions. + + \section2 The emulator is stuck in 'Waiting for display data' or fails to start properly + + Check the output of the following command: + + \code + <INSTALL_DIR>/Tools/b2qt/adb devices + \endcode + + If the emulator (192.168.56.101) is not listed there, try connecting to it: + + \code + <INSTALL_DIR>/Tools/b2qt/adb connect 192.168.56.101 + \endcode + + If the emulator is already listed, try disconnecting it: + \code + <INSTALL_DIR>/Tools/b2qt/adb disconnect 192.168.56.101 + \endcode + + And then close the emulator and retry. + \section2 What is the user and password to access my embedded Linux device Embedded Linux devices can be accessed using user \c{root} and an empty password. |
